Demystifying the 15-Stop ND Filter:
At the heart of the 15-stop ND filter lies its ability to reduce the amount of incoming light to the camera sensor by a staggering 15 stops. This remarkable reduction allows photographers to capture long exposures in daylight, a feat that would normally be impossible due to the excessive ambient light.
To understand the significance of a 15-stop ND filter, let's delve into the concept of stops. In photography, stops represent a logarithmic scale of light intensity. Each stop represents a doubling or halving of the amount of light reaching the sensor. Therefore, a 15-stop ND filter effectively reduces the light by a factor of 32,000.

Harnessing the Power of Long Exposures:
The ability to achieve long exposures is the hallmark of a 15-stop ND filter. By reducing the incoming light, this filter allows photographers to use slower shutter speeds without overexposing their images. This opens up a realm of creative possibilities, allowing photographers to capture the subtle movements and fleeting moments that would otherwise be lost in a snapshot.
Long exposures are particularly effective in landscape photography, where they can transform a scene into a dreamy, ethereal tableau. Considerations for Using a 15-Stop ND Filter:
While the 15-stop ND filter offers immense creative potential, it is important to consider certain factors when using it. One key consideration is the need for a stable tripod to achieve sharp images during long exposures. Additionally, a remote shutter release is essential to prevent camera shake caused by pressing the shutter button.
Another consideration is the potential for color shifts when using a 15-stop ND filter. Some filters may introduce slight color casts, particularly when used at extreme exposure settings. To minimize these effects, it is advisable to choose high-quality ND filters from reputable manufacturers.
